Java 关于DSE搜索的查询
为了使我的数据能够在solr中搜索,我应该为我的所有Cassandra表使用哪个键空间 启动solr后,我有以下键空间:Java 关于DSE搜索的查询,java,php,cassandra,datastax-enterprise,Java,Php,Cassandra,Datastax Enterprise,为了使我的数据能够在solr中搜索,我应该为我的所有Cassandra表使用哪个键空间 启动solr后,我有以下键空间: system_traces solr_admin system dse_system 您不应该使用这些键空间中的任何键空间来创建自己的表。您需要创建自己的键空间,然后在该键空间中创建表,然后在表的键空间上创建solr core 如何执行此操作将取决于您正在运行的DataStax Enterprise的版本。在4
system_traces
solr_admin
system
dse_system
您不应该使用这些键空间中的任何键空间来创建自己的表。您需要创建自己的键空间,然后在该键空间中创建表,然后在表的键空间上创建solr core 如何执行此操作将取决于您正在运行的DataStax Enterprise的版本。在4.8上,您可以使用以下命令通过
dsetool
进行此操作:
dsetool create_core keyspace.table generateResources=true reindex=true
然后,您将能够对该表执行搜索查询
是DataStax Enterprise上Solr search的当前搜索文档。您不应该使用任何键空间来创建自己的表。您需要创建自己的键空间,然后在该键空间中创建表,然后在表的键空间上创建solr core 如何执行此操作将取决于您正在运行的DataStax Enterprise的版本。在4.8上,您可以使用以下命令通过
dsetool
进行此操作:
dsetool create_core keyspace.table generateResources=true reindex=true
然后,您将能够对该表执行搜索查询
当前的搜索文档是否用于DataStax Enterprise上的Solr search。好,还有一个问题是,是否真的需要每次都使用solrconfig.xml和schema.xml进行索引,还是我可以不使用CQL表?通过Solr集成,您不是查询cassandra表,而是查询从中创建的Solr核心使用solrconfig和模式的cassandra表。因此,在创建core时,您需要提供或让dsetool为您生成它们。好的,还有一个问题是,是否真的需要每次使用solrconfig.xml和schema.xml进行索引,还是我可以不使用CQL表?通过solr集成,您不是查询cassandra表,而是查询solr core这是使用solrconfig和模式从cassandra表创建的。因此,在创建core时,您需要提供或让dsetool为您生成它们。